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For adventurous souls seeking off the beaten path attractions, consider visiting Evergreen Brick Works. This former industrial site has been transformed into a vibrant community space with hiking trails, outdoor art installations, and an organic farmer's market. Another hidden gem is the Scarborough Bluffs, a stunning natural wonder with towering cliffs and picturesque beaches. Adventurers can explore the trails, go kayaking, or simply enjoy breathtaking views of Lake Ontario. These lesser-known attractions offer unique experiences and are beloved by locals seeking adventure and natural beauty.
